Cheese for everyone’s biome and the planet
Is it possible for a cheese to be just like a cheese in looks, aroma, texture and flavour but lactose free? Yes. Cheese from plants produces far less carbon, uses less water but has the explosion of salty, cheesy, tangy, and umami flavors thanks to fermentation.
And Julie and husband Roger are in our first tranche of producers who will be using the facilities at fermentHQ to explore new products scale up production.

PETER WATTKE TAMAR VALLEY WALNUTS
A deeper meaning of terroir.
In a market dominated by Californian walnuts Peter and Allison's 4000 tree walnut orchard has a reputation for producing walnuts that are uniquely flavoursome and buttery, making them not only ideal for raw eating and cooking but also for more exotic products. Currently being explored in collaboration with fermentHQ are some high value products like desert wine and vinegars that will carry the unique flavours of the Tamar Valley terroir.
